I am looking for a bush clematis. It does not have tendrils and so does not climb.
It has five leaved purple flowers, flowered from spring to fall and grew about 5 feet in two years. Any ideas on what it was?

It was probably Clematis heracleifolia davidiana, a woody-based perennial that grows to 4' high and 3' wide. It has deep green leaves divided into three broad, oval 3-6 inch leaflets and produces dense clusters of 1" long fragrant flowers in summer.
